Chia Seed Water

Prep Time 2 minutes
Resting Time 15 minutes
Total Time 17 minutes
Servings: 1 glass

Ingredients
  

  • 2 tbsp chia seeds
  • 12 oz cold water
  • 0.5 lemon or lime, juiced
  • 1 tsp honey or maple syrup optional; or a pinch of sea salt

Method
 

  1. Add the chia seeds to a glass or jar with the water, then stir well for 15 to 20 seconds.
  2. Wait 5 minutes, then stir again to break up any clumps.
  3. Let it sit another 10 minutes, or overnight in the fridge, until the seeds swell into a soft gel.
  4. Stir in the citrus juice and optional sweetener, then drink cold.

Notes

Ramp up slowly and drink plenty of water: a sudden jump in fiber causes bloating and gas. Always let the seeds fully gel before drinking - dry chia swells on the way down and can be a choking hazard, particularly for anyone with swallowing difficulties.
